Netcapital Inc
NCPLW
$0.0251 0.40%
Exchange: NASDAQ | Sector: Financial Services | Industry: Financial Capital Markets
Q1 2025
Published: Sep 16, 2024

Earnings Highlights

  • Revenue of $0.14M down 93% year-over-year
  • EPS of $-5.10 decreased by 14% from previous year
  • Gross margin of 92.8%
  • Net income of -2.53M
  • "N/A" - N/A

Netcapital Inc (NCPLW) QQ1 2025 Results: Revenue Decline, Margin Robustness, and Balance Sheet Leverage in Financial Services Fintech

Executive Summary

Netcapital Inc (NCPLW) reported a material top-line decline in QQ1 2025, with revenue of $142,227, down 93.03% year-over-year and 59.03% quarter-over-quarter. Despite a high gross margin of 92.8% driven by a relatively small cost of revenue ($10,220), the company generated a substantial operating loss of $2.508 million and a net loss of $2.528 million, resulting in an EPS of -$5.10 for the quarter. EBITDA stood negative at $2.508 million, and EBITDA margin remained deeply negative at approximately -17.63%. These results culminated in negative free cash flow and a challenging liquidity position, underscored by a current ratio of 0.27 and cash on hand of $855 thousand at period end.

Key Performance Indicators

Revenue

142.23K
QoQ: -59.03% | YoY:-93.03%

Gross Profit

132.01K
92.81% margin
QoQ: 123.83% | YoY:-93.47%

Operating Income

-2.51M
QoQ: -61.89% | YoY:-4 903.21%

Net Income

-2.53M
QoQ: 3.05% | YoY:-844.13%

EPS

-5.10
QoQ: -2 218.18% | YoY:-14 266.67%

Revenue Trend

Margin Analysis

Key Insights

Revenue: $142,227 in QQ1 2025, down -93.03% YoY and -59.03% QoQ. Gross Profit: $132,007; Gross Margin: 92.8%. Operating Income: -$2,508,237; Operating Margin: -17.64%. Net Income: -$2,527,170; Net Margin: -17.77%. EBITDA: -$2,507,837; EBITDA Margin: -17.63%. EPS: -$5.10; Weighted Avg Shares: 495,319. Cash Flow from Operations: -$1,963,645. Free Cash Flow: -$1,963,645. Balance Sheet: Total Assets $41.44m; Total Liabilities $3.93m; Shareholders’ Equity $37.51m. Liquidity: Current ratio 0.269; Qu...

Historical Earnings Comparison

PeriodRevenue ($M)EPS ($)YoY GrowthReport
Q1 2026 0.19 -1.27 -45.3% View
Q3 2025 0.15 -1.57 -85.4% View
Q2 2025 0.17 -2.34 -94.5% View
Q1 2025 0.14 -5.10 -93.0% View
Q4 2024 0.35 -0.22 -77.2% View